摘要
We describe projects of space-based stellar interferometers developed in different countries as astronomical multipurpose tools of the next generation after the Hubble space telescope (HST). The short-baseline systems (baseline length of about 2 m) are designed for astrometry with an accuracy of 10 mu as rms. The long-baseline systems (baseline length >5 m) are studied for image formation in the aperture synthesis mode of operation with a resolution of about 1 mas. Fundamental technologies of this type are based on the use of active optics and smart-design. (C) 1999 The Optical Society of America. [S1070-9762(99)00102-5].
